Market Definition

The Automotive Polymer Composites Market refers to the industry focused on producing lightweight, durable, and high-strength composite materials made from polymers for use in vehicles. These materials are used in components such as body panels, interiors, bumpers, and under-the-hood parts to improve fuel efficiency, reduce emissions, and enhance vehicle performance. Growth is driven by rising demand for lightweight vehicles, regulatory pressure for sustainability, and advancements in automotive design and materials technology.

Key Stats

Global Automotive Polymer Composites Market size and share is currently valued at USD 10.69 billion in 2024 and is anticipated to generate an estimated revenue of USD 17.23 billion by 2034, according to the latest study by Polaris Market Research. Besides, the report notes that the market exhibits a robust 4.9% Compound Annual Growth Rate (CAGR) over the forecasted timeframe, 2025 - 2034

Rising Demand from Electric and Autonomous Vehicles
The growing adoption of electric and autonomous vehicles is driving demand for lightweight, high-performance materials. In 2023, electric vehicle registrations in the U.S. rose to 1.4 million—a 40% increase from 2022 (IEA). Polymer composites are widely used in EVs for battery enclosures to enhance thermal management and reduce weight, improving range and efficiency. In autonomous vehicles, these materials are ideal for protecting sensors and cameras due to their durability and strength-to-weight advantages. As EVs and autonomous technologies advance, polymer composites play a crucial role in meeting performance needs, boosting market growth.

Regulatory Support and Incentives Accelerating Adoption
Government regulations and incentives are key drivers of polymer composite use in the automotive sector. The EPA’s 2024 emissions standards for vehicles starting in model year 2027 aim to reduce air pollution and promote cleaner transportation. To meet fuel efficiency and carbon reduction targets, automakers are turning to lightweight composites. Additionally, tax incentives and subsidies encourage the use of recyclable and sustainable materials in vehicle production. These regulatory measures and financial supports are accelerating the transition to polymer composites, fueling market expansion.
